How to Choose the Right Compact Jump Starter
Peak Amperage: The Core of Starting Power
The peak amperage of a jump starter is the single most important factor to consider. This measurement (expressed in Amps, A) determines which vehicles the jump starter can reliably start. Higher amperage is needed for larger engine sizes – typically gasoline engines and especially diesel engines. A jump starter with 1000A might be sufficient for a small car, but a larger SUV or truck will require 3000A or even 4000A. Don’t overestimate – buying a unit with far more amperage than you need adds unnecessary cost and weight. Don’t underestimate – a unit with insufficient amperage simply won’t start your vehicle. Check your vehicle’s owner’s manual for its cold cranking amps (CCA) requirement and choose a jump starter with a peak amperage significantly higher than that.
Battery Capacity (mAh/Wh): Starts Per Charge & Power Bank Functionality
Beyond peak amperage, battery capacity dictates how many times you can jump-start a vehicle on a single charge. This is measured in milliampere-hours (mAh) or watt-hours (Wh). Higher mAh/Wh means more starts. If you frequently travel or live in an area with extreme temperatures (which can drain batteries faster), a larger capacity is crucial. Many compact jump starters also function as portable power banks for charging phones and other devices. A higher mAh/Wh rating translates to more phone charges. Consider how you plan to use the jump starter beyond emergency starts.
Safety Features: Protecting Your Vehicle & Yourself
Jump starters deal with substantial electrical current, so robust safety features are paramount. Look for:
- Spark-proof technology: Prevents sparks during connection, reducing the risk of fire.
- Reverse polarity protection: Protects against damage if you accidentally connect the clamps incorrectly.
- Overcharge protection: Prevents damage to the jump starter’s battery.
- Short-circuit protection: Safeguards against electrical shorts.
- Over-discharge protection: Protects the jump starter battery from being completely drained.
These features are non-negotiable, especially for novice users.
Additional Features to Consider
- Built-in LED Flashlight: A valuable addition for nighttime emergencies or roadside repairs. Look for multiple modes (flashlight, strobe, SOS).
- Air Compressor: Some models combine a jump starter with an air compressor, offering added convenience for inflating tires.
- LCD Screen: Displays battery status, error codes, and other useful information.
- Portability: Consider the size and weight of the unit. A compact and lightweight design is easier to store and carry.
- Operating Temperature: Ensure the jump starter can operate effectively in your local climate. Some models are designed for extreme cold or heat.
- Warranty: A longer warranty indicates the manufacturer’s confidence in the product’s reliability.

FAQs
What peak amperage do I need in a compact jump starter?
The ideal peak amperage depends on your vehicle’s engine size. Check your vehicle’s owner’s manual for its Cold Cranking Amps (CCA) and choose a jump starter with a peak amperage significantly higher than that. Generally, smaller cars need around 1000A, while larger SUVs or trucks may require 3000A-4000A.
Can a compact jump starter also charge my phone?
Yes, many compact jump starters include a USB port and function as portable power banks. The battery capacity (mAh/Wh) determines how many times you can charge your devices. Higher mAh/Wh means more charges for your phone or other USB-powered gadgets.
What safety features should I look for in a jump starter?
Essential safety features include spark-proof technology, reverse polarity protection, overcharge protection, short-circuit protection, and over-discharge protection. These features protect both your vehicle and yourself from potential electrical hazards.
How do I test if my compact jump starter is working correctly?
While fully testing requires a vehicle, you can visually inspect the clamps for damage and check the battery status indicator on the unit. Some models have a self-test function. Regularly charging the compact jump starter is also crucial to ensure it’s ready when needed.
